- Query &1 cannot be changed ?The SAP error message RSL_UI109, which states "Query &1 cannot be changed," typically occurs in the context of SAP Query or SAP Business Warehouse (BW) when a user attempts to modify a query that is either locked, not authorized for editing, or in a state that does not allow changes.
Causes:
- Query Locking: The query may be locked by another user or process, preventing any modifications.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to change the query.
- Query Status: The query might be in a status that does not allow changes (e.g., it could be a standard query or a query that is part of a transport request).
- Technical Issues: There could be underlying technical issues or bugs in the SAP system that are causing the error.
Solutions:
Check Query Lock:
- Verify if the query is locked by another user. You can check this in transaction
SM12
(Lock Entries) to see if there are any locks on the query.- If it is locked, you may need to wait for the other user to release the lock or contact them to do so.
Review Authorizations:
- Ensure that you have the necessary authorizations to edit the query. You can check your roles and authorizations in transaction
SU53
after attempting to change the query.- If you lack the necessary permissions, contact your SAP security administrator to request the appropriate access.
Check Query Status:
- Ensure that the query is not a standard query or part of a transport request that restricts changes. If it is, you may need to create a copy of the query to make modifications.
